The technique we will be showcasing this month is Emboss Resist. In case you haven’t heard of it, this is how you do it.
- Ink up the stamp you want to use with VersaMark and stamp the image on Basic White card stock. This can either be the card base or some card stock you’ll adhere after you’ve embossed it.
- Cover the image with white embossing powder and use the heat tool until the embossing powder is shiny.
- Now, you can use the blending brushes, sponge daubers, watercolor pencils, or other coloring tools you’d like, make sure to color over and around the entire embossed image. (The more color you add, the better the white image will stand out.)
- After coloring, you should wipe off the embossed image so that the white embossed image to show through.
- Finally, finish building your card, and that’s it!
